Why Dijon fits millionaire dating

Compact, cultured, and connected. Dijon offers Paris-level culinary ambition without Paris-level chaos. Its walkable center—anchored by the Palais des Ducs and sunlit squares—creates natural opportunities for chance encounters, post-gallery coffees, and evening apéritifs. High-speed trains link Dijon to Paris and Lyon, making it practical for ambitious professionals who split time across cities.

Heritage that signals taste. Burgundy’s Climats (the meticulously defined wine parcels that trace centuries of terroir) reflect a mindset of curation and long-term thinking. People who appreciate this approach—collectors, entrepreneurs, creators—often value relationships with similar care. Millionaire dating here feels less transactional and more about shared standards.

Discretion over display. Dijon’s social code rewards understatement. It’s the perfect backdrop if you prefer intelligent conversation over flash—ideal for those who want genuine compatibility grounded in ambition, curiosity, and respect.

Where connections naturally happen

Wine culture hubs. Tasting rooms and curated boutiques introduce you to owners, sommeliers, and connoisseurs who relish detail. Engaging a sommelier with thoughtful questions about vintages or producers opens doors to conversations that can carry on over dinner.

Art and design spaces. Galleries near the historic core, seasonal exhibits, and creative workshops attract people who balance professional success with aesthetic curiosity. Arrive early for vernissages and stay late for informal chats with artists and patrons.

Culinary neighborhoods. Dijon’s markets and contemporary food halls draw founders, restaurateurs, and travelers who plan their year around harvests and truffle seasons. Opt for a mid-morning visit when crowds thin and conversations flow more naturally.

Country-city rhythm. Day trips along the Route des Grands Crus or to nearby châteaux create relaxed contexts for meeting other high-achievers who prioritize quality downtime. Cycling through vineyards or touring a cellar becomes a low-pressure way to discover shared interests.

First-date ideas with Dijon character

The curated tasting.
Choose a guided flight of Pinot Noir or Chardonnay that highlights terroir differences. Keep the pace conversational—ask what stands out and why. Offer to bring a notebook; it shows thoughtfulness without turning the date into a seminar.

Art pause + café debrief.
Start at a museum or gallery, limit yourselves to three favorite pieces, and then move to a café terrace to trade impressions. The format invites perspective sharing—often a quick way to gauge compatibility.

Market to table.
Stroll a local market together. Pick ingredients for a chef’s table dinner later that week or assemble a picnic: Comté, jambon persillé, pain d’épices, cherries in season. This builds continuity beyond date one.

Vineyard interlude.
A half-day loop along vineyard lanes—by e-bike or convertible—lets conversation breathe. Include one scenic overlook and one intimate tasting room; end with a simple bistro lunch.

Evening architecture walk.
Dijon’s golden stone softens at dusk. Trace a short route through medieval streets and courtyards, then end at a quiet wine bar. Keep phones away, let the city set the tempo.

Conversation cues that resonate

  • Craft and patience. Ask about projects that took years to get right, not just recent wins.
  • Mentors and turning points. Invitations to discuss growth signal you value substance.
  • Taste formation. “Which bottle or exhibit changed how you think?” reveals curiosity and self-awareness.
  • Local rituals. “What’s your ideal Saturday here?” unlocks routines and values.

Avoid name-dropping or price talk; it’s out of place in Dijon’s understated culture. Share achievements with humility and context—what you learned, whom you met, how it shaped your approach.

Etiquette for high-caliber connections

Dress: refined, breathable, and context-aware.
Tailored separates or a well-cut dress with minimal branding. In summer, prioritize fabrics that handle terraces and cobblestones with ease.

Time honor is respect.
Arrive a few minutes early. If you must adjust plans, propose a specific, thoughtful alternative immediately.

Order with intention.
If wine is part of the evening, propose styles rather than chasing labels: “Would you like something mineral and racy, or rounder with a long finish?” Let your date co-pilot the decision.

Privacy and pacing.
Discretion matters. Keep venue choices intimate rather than conspicuous. Allow room for silence; Dijon’s rhythm suits measured conversation.
